> OVN implements a native DHCPv4 support which caters to the common
> use case of providing an IP address to a booting instance by
> providing stateless replies to DHCPv4 requests based on statically
> configured address mappings. To do this it allows a short list of
> DHCPv4 options to be configured and applied at each compute host
> running ovn-controller.
>
> A new table 'DHCP_Options' is added in OVN NB DB to store the DHCP
> options. Logical ports refer to this table to configure the DHCPv4
> options.
>
> For each logical port configured with DHCPv4 Options following flows
> are added
>  - A logical flow which copies the DHCPv4 options to the DHCPv4
>    request packets using the 'put_dhcp_opts' action and advances the
>    packet to the next stage.
>
>  - A logical flow which implements the DHCP reponder by sending
>    the DHCPv4 reply back to the inport once the 'put_dhcp_opts' action
>    is applied.

> +    <h3>Ingress Table 10: DHCP option processing</h3>
> +
> +    <p>
> +      This table adds the DHCPv4 options to a DHCPv4 packet from the
> +      logical ports configured with IPv4 address(es) and DHCPv4 options.
> +    </p>
> +
> +    <ul>
> +      <li>
> +        <p>
> +          A priority-100 logical flow is added for these logical ports
> +          which matches the IPv4 packet with <code>udp.src</code> = 68 and
> +          <code>udp.dst</code> = 67 and applies the action
> +          <code>put_dhcp_opts</code> and advances the packet to the next table.
> +        </p>
> +
> +        <pre>
> +reg0[3] = put_dhcp_opts(offer_ip = <var>O</var>, <i>options</i>...);
> +next;
> +        </pre>
> +
> +        <p>
> +          For DHCPDISCOVER and DHCPREQUEST, this transforms the packet into a
> +          DHCP reply, adds the DHCP offer IP <var>O</var> and options to the
> +          packet, and stores 1 into reg0[3].  For other kinds of packets, it
> +          just stores 0 into reg0[3].  Either way, it continues to the next
> +          table.
> +        </p>
> +
> +      </li>
> +
> +      <li>
> +        A priority-0 flow that matches all packets to advances to table 11.
> +      </li>
> +    </ul>
> +
> +    <h3>Ingress Table 11: DHCP responses</h3>
> +
> +    <p>
> +      This table implements DHCP responder for the DHCP replies generated by
> +      the previous table.
> +    </p>
> +
> +    <ul>
> +      <li>
> +        <p>
> +          A priority 100 logical flow is added for the logical ports configured
> +          with DHCPv4 options which matches IPv4 packets with <code>udp.src == 68
> +          &amp;&amp; udp.dst == 67 &amp;&amp; reg0[3] == 1</code> and
> +          responds back to the <code>inport</code> after applying these
> +          actions.  If <code>reg0[3]</code> is set to 1, it means that the
> +          action <code>put_dhcp_opts</code> was successful.
> +        </p>
> +
> +        <pre>
> +eth.dst = eth.src;
> +eth.src = <var>E</var>;
> +ip4.dst = <var>O</var>;
> +ip4.src = <var>S</var>;
> +udp.src = 67;
> +udp.dst = 68;
> +outport = <var>P</var>;
> +inport = ""; /* Allow sending out inport. */
> +output;
> +        </pre>
> +
> +        <p>
> +          where <var>E</var> is the server MAC address and <var>S</var> is the
> +          server IPv4 address defined in the DHCPv4 options and <var>O</var> is
> +          the IPv4 address defined in the logical port's addresses column.
> +        </p>
> +
> +        <p>
> +          (This terminates ingress packet processing; the packet does not go
> +           to the next ingress table.)
> +        </p>
> +      </li>
> +
> +      <li>
> +        A priority-0 flow that matches all packets to advances to table 12.
> +      </li>
> +    </ul>

> +  <table name="DHCP_Options" title="DHCP options.">
> +    <p>
> +      OVN implements a native DHCPv4 support which caters to the common
> +      use case of providing an IPv4 address to a booting instance by
> +      providing stateless replies to DHCPv4 requests based on statically
> +      configured address mappings. To do this it allows a short list of
> +      DHCPv4 options to be configured and applied at each compute host
> +      running ovn-controller.
> +    </p>
> +
> +    <column name="cidr">
> +      <p>
> +        The DHCPv4 options will be included if the logical port has the IPv4
> +        address in this <ref column="cidr"/>.
> +      </p>
> +    </column>
> +
> +    <group title="DHCPv4 options">
> +      <p>
> +        CMS should define the set of DHCPv4 options as key/value pairs in the
> +        <ref column="options"/> column of this table. In order for the
> +        <code>ovn-controller</code> to include these DHCPv4 options, the
> +        <ref column="dhcpv4_options"/> of <ref table="Logical_Switch_Port"/>
> +        should refer to an entry in this table.
> +      </p>
> +
> +      <group title="Supported v4 options">
> +        <p>
> +          Below are the supported DHCPv4 options whose values are IPv4 address
> +          or addresses. If the value has more than one IPv4 address, then it
> +          should be enclosed within '{}' braces. Please refer to the
> +          RFC 2132 <code>"https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c2132"</code> for
> +          more details on the DHCPv4 options and their codes.
> +        </p>
> +

> +      <group title="Mandatory DHCPv4 options">
> +        <p>
> +          DHCPv4 options <code>"server_id"</code>, <code>"server_mac"</code>,
> +          <code>"router"</code> and <code>"lease_time"</code> are mandatory
> +          options which CMS should define for <code>OVN</code> to support
> +          native DHCPv4.
> +        </p>
